Boom loading characteristics and resultant modes of vehicle instability are described for man carrying aerial lifts designed and equipped for stand and cable fairing; successful and safe operation depends on aerial lift unit being designed to withstand imposed loads and being mounted on chassis of adequate size and strength; it is also dependent upon properly designed and located cable placing components, reel carriers, bullwheel, and like, so that axle load distributions are safe at highway speeds and under construction conditions; components that provide smooth strand or cable payout under controlled conditions are necessary.
Aerial lift stability during overhead wire stringing
